🔬 The Science of Symmetry
Dr. Julian De Silva, a globally recognized facial cosmetic surgeon based in London, led the study using advanced facial mapping techniques that analyzed the placement and proportion of facial features—eyes, nose, lips, chin, and face shape.
“Amber Heard’s face was the closest to the Greek Golden Ratio of beauty. Her features are naturally symmetrical and align with the ancient measurements that define physical perfection,” said Dr. De Silva.
“In terms of facial proportion, symmetry, and balance—she’s in a class of her own.”
Heard scored a stunning 91.85% alignment with the Golden Ratio, a figure that places her not just among the beautiful, but among the mathematically exceptional. Her perfectly aligned nose, high cheekbones, and harmonious facial structure give her an allure that is both visually and scientifically extraordinary.
